Never Be Afraid to Fail, Be Afraid of Not Trying: CM Omar Abdullah to J&K Startups

SRINAGAR, July 23: Chief Minister Omar Abdullah on Thursday reaffirmed the Jammu and Kashmir Government’s commitment to building a strong startup ecosystem, urging young entrepreneurs to embrace failure as a stepping stone to success and never hesitate to pursue innovative ideas.

Addressing the inaugural session of ASCEND J&K 2026 – Startup Ecosystem Summit at the Sher-i-Kashmir International Conference Centre (SKICC) in Srinagar, Omar said the initiative has been designed to help aspiring entrepreneurs transform ideas into successful businesses through mentorship, funding, networking and policy support.

Emphasising that failure is an integral part of innovation, the Chief Minister said setbacks should be treated as valuable learning experiences rather than reasons to give up.

Recalling inventor Thomas Edison’s journey in developing the light bulb, Omar said Edison never considered himself a failure but believed he had simply discovered thousands of methods that did not work.

“There is only one thing we should be afraid of—not trying. Every failure is a lesson that takes us one step closer to success,” he said.

The Chief Minister said ASCEND J&K 2026 aims to create a platform where innovation, investment, government policy and market opportunities come together, enabling entrepreneurs to take ideas from concept to commercial success in Jammu and Kashmir, across India and beyond.

Sharing his interactions with young innovators, Omar said he was encouraged by the practical solutions being developed to address everyday challenges in the region.

He highlighted several innovations showcased at the summit, including a sensor-based system to prevent water pipes from freezing during winter, digitally connected water meters to promote efficient water use, hailstorm protection nets, carbon monoxide detection systems and automatic gas regulator safety devices.

“These are practical solutions developed by youngsters who have identified real problems and are trying to innovate meaningful solutions. No idea is a bad idea. Every idea has potential and only needs to be refined, nurtured and supported,” he said.

The Chief Minister also cited the example of a local solar energy entrepreneur, saying that timely institutional support could help innovators from Jammu and Kashmir compete successfully on the global stage.

Assuring entrepreneurs of the government’s support, Omar said the administration is prepared to move beyond its traditionally risk-averse approach to encourage innovation.

“Governments are generally risk-averse and prefer investing where success is guaranteed. But startups require a different mindset. If we support ten startups, perhaps eight may not succeed, but the success of the remaining two can more than compensate for those failures,” he said.

“We are not afraid to fail. The only thing we are afraid of is not providing enough support to all of you,” he added.

Reaffirming his government’s commitment to strengthening the Union Territory’s entrepreneurial ecosystem, Omar said Jammu and Kashmir currently has around 1,300 to 1,400 startups and expressed confidence that the number would double by the time ASCEND 2027 is held.

“We want to look back one day and proudly say that this was where Jammu and Kashmir’s startup journey truly gathered momentum,” he said.

The Chief Minister also invited investors and industry leaders to partner with emerging entrepreneurs from the region, saying their support could help transform promising ideas into successful enterprises that generate employment and contribute to economic growth.

He concluded by thanking entrepreneurs, innovators, mentors, investors and other participants for attending the three-day summit and wished them success in their ventures.
